The Premise is that it basically is a moving average crossover but that's where the similarities end it uses a Step Moving Average and the stepsize can be adjusted.
So the signal is the regular Step Moving Average and the Delayed Step Average of an RFTL which stands for Reference Fast Trend Line. Each with its specific settings. These two generate the Buy or Sell signal.
I like going long only most of the time for ES. But for other instruments, you can turn on both long and short. I tested both ZB and ZN and got some good results too.
Also, the default position size is 3 and the algo has 3 profit targets it intends to fill or it will break even or end up with a loss.
